#720572 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#720572 is composed of 44.7% red, 2% green and 44.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 95.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 300 degrees, a saturation of 91.6% and a lightness of 23.3%. #720572 color hex could be obtained by blending #e40ae4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

● #720572 color description : Very dark magenta.
#720572 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#720572 has RGB values of R:114, G:5, B:114 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.96, Y:0,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 7472498.

Shades and Tints of #720572
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010001 is the darkest color, while #feedf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#720572
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#403740 is the less saturated color, while #770077 is the most saturated one.
